America’s founding turned the world upside-down, revealing both the virtues and contradictions of the eight-year war. In 1775, a rebellion broke out in the thirteen British colonies along the Atlantic coast that ended with the birth of a new form of government. This, in turn, radically reshaped the continent and inspired centuries of democratic movements around the globe. Ken Burns breathes life into this history by telling the story of the revolution through the memories of the men and women who experienced it – American militiamen, British army officers, Native American soldiers and civilians, enslaved and free African Americans and others.
